|
Microsoft
vừa quyết định công bố các API (giao diện lập trình ứng dụng) trong
Vista cho các hãng bảo mật đối thủ nhằm xoa dịu những chì trích gần đây
cho rằng hãng Microsoft bưng bít khả năng tiếp cận với lõi (kernel)
Windows Vista 64-bit. Quyết
định công bố các API trên cũng đồng nghĩa với việc Microsoft trao quyền
tiếp cận thông tin trong lõi Vista 64-bit cho các nhà phát triển phần
mềm bảo mật để họ có thể tạo ra những ứng dụng tương tự với những gì đã
viết cho Windows XP và Vista 32-bit trước đây. "Chúng
tôi đã cung cấp những bản thảo kỹ thuật đầu tiên của các API mới dành
cho Windows Vista, nhằm giúp các hãng phần mềm độc lập chuyên hoặc
không chuyên về bảo mật có thể phát triển những phần mềm mở rộng chức
năng lõi Windows trên các hệ thống 64-bit mà không làm ảnh hưởng tới
khả năng bảo vệ được cung cấp bởi chức năng Kernel Patch Protection",
phát biểu của Ben Fathi, giám đốc bảo mật Windows của Microsoft.
Kernel
Patch Protection là tên mà Microsoft đặt cho một tập hợp các công nghệ
lần đầu tiên được triển khai cho Windows XP 64-bit, và sau này mở rộng
sang Vista 64-bit. Còn được biết với cái tên "PatchGuard", công nghệ
này cho phép khoá tất cả những truy cập tới nhân hệ điều hành, và do
vậy sẽ ngăn không cho xảy ra bất cứ sự tương tác nào trong nhân, kể cả
là các phần mềm của hãng thứ ba. Microsoft từng tự hào khi cho rằng
PatchGuard sẽ là công nghệ bảo mật chủ chốt để ngăn chặn sự lây lan của
rootkit và các phần mềm nguy hiểm khác. Tuy
nhiên, một số hãng bảo mật trong đó có cả Symantec và McAfee thì cho
rằng PatchGuard là bước đi sai lầm của Microsoft, và kêu gọi hãng này
cần cung cấp API để các nhà phát triển bên ngoài có thể viết những
chương trình tương thích với Vista.
Cũng dưới sức ép của cơ quan
chống độc quyền EU, hồi giữa tháng 10 vừa qua, Microsoft hứa hẹn sẽ
thiết kế và chuyển giao API cho phép các nhà phát triển bên ngoài có
thể truy cập dữ liệu trong nhân Vista. Động thái này được một số chuyên
gia phân tích đánh giá cao nhưng lại không dành được cảm tình của các
hãng bảo mật đối tác.
VH - (CRN) (Theo VnMedia) |